About The Position

Palo Verde Behavioral Health Hospital is seeking a compassionate, motivated, and Master's-level Social Worker to join our supportive Inpatient team. In this rewarding role, you'll work closely with patients, families, providers, and community partners to coordinate care, facilitate therapeutic services, and support individuals as they take important steps toward recovery. As part of a collaborative multidisciplinary team, you'll have the opportunity to make a meaningful impact every day while helping patients build the skills, confidence, and support systems needed for long-term success. Palo Verde Behavioral Health is an 86-bed acute care behavioral health hospital serving adolescents and adults experiencing mental health and substance use challenges. We offer a full continuum of care, including inpatient, partial hospitalization, and intensive outpatient programs, and are proud of our reputation for delivering compassionate, high-quality behavioral healthcare. Our team is dedicated to creating a supportive environment where patients can find hope, healing, and a path forward—and where employees feel valued, connected, and inspired by the work they do.

Requirements

  • Masters or Doctoral degree in Social Work, Psychology, Professional Counseling or related degree.
  • Experience coordinating care, familiarity with community resources, and ability to be self-organizing.
  • Must be certified in CPR upon hire and bi-annually thereafter.
  • Must possess or obtain and be able to perform Handle With Care within 30 days of hire and re-certify as needed.
  • Must complete all required mandatory in-services annually.
  • Must possess an Arizona Fingerprint Clearance Card or the ability to obtain.
  • Must be tested for Tuberculosis with a PPD skin test or chest x-ray upon hire and as required thereafter.

Nice To Haves

  • Experience in the field of Behavioral Health for at least 2 years is preferred, does not have to be obtained post-Master's

Responsibilities

  • Collaborate with referral sources, healthcare providers, and community partners to ensure seamless patient care.
  • Participate in daily interdisciplinary team meetings, coordinate follow-up appointments, facilitate Adult Recovery Team meetings, and support urgent patient needs.
  • Maintain regular communication with patients, families, and treatment professionals, ensuring everyone involved in the recovery process stays informed and supported.
  • Encourage patients to actively participate in their treatment journey, including group therapy, treatment planning, and discharge planning activities.
  • Connect patients with valuable community resources and support services that promote long-term wellness and successful recovery after discharge.
  • Adhere to program guidelines, treatment protocols, and HIPAA requirements while supporting the highest standards of patient confidentiality and care.
  • Complete excellent documentation to support patients in an appropriate length of stay and acceptance to referral Level of Care.
